Why is having an agenda important in a sales meeting?

Explanation:
Having an agenda in a sales meeting is crucial because it keeps the conversation focused and sets clear expectations for all participants. An agenda outlines the key topics to be discussed, ensuring that the meeting remains on track and that all important points are addressed within the allotted time. This structure helps prevent deviations into irrelevant discussions, which can dilute the effectiveness of the meeting. With a defined agenda, attendees know what to expect and can prepare accordingly, making for a more productive discussion. It also facilitates accountability, as everyone is aware of the topics being covered and can contribute in relevant ways. Overall, an agenda serves as a roadmap for the meeting, promoting efficiency and effectiveness in communication.
